Madison, WI – November 17, 2025 – In a thrilling showdown at Camp Randall Stadium, the Winneconne football team (14-0) staged a dramatic fourth-quarter comeback to defeat Little Chute (12-2) with a final score of 28-22, securing the 2025 State Championship title. The Foxes, who remained undefeated, overcame a significant deficit, scoring 15 unanswered points in the final quarter to seal their historic victory.
The game began with Little Chute setting the pace. Running back Reece Joten broke free for a 24-yard touchdown run at 7:28 in the first quarter, though the extra point rush failed, leaving the score at 0-6. Winneconne responded quickly, with Brody Schaffer punching in a 2-yard rushing touchdown, and Andrew Dorn’s successful PAT kick putting them ahead 7-6. However, Little Chute wasn’t done, as Tyler Hietpas unleashed a massive 63-yard touchdown run shortly after, followed by a successful two-point conversion from William Goffard, giving Little Chute a 7-14 lead heading into the second quarter. The second quarter was a defensive battle, with neither team managing to put points on the board, maintaining Little Chute’s 7-point advantage at halftime.
The second half opened with Winneconne narrowing the gap. Quarterback Schaffer connected with K. Hawthorne for a 31-yard touchdown pass at 8:18 in the third quarter. Dorn’s PAT kick failed, making it 13-14. Little Chute once again extended their lead when Joten completed a 1-yard rushing touchdown, and a successful two-point rush by Joten pushed the score to 13-22 with 2:25 left in the third.
The fourth quarter belonged entirely to Winneconne. With just under six minutes remaining, Schaffer threw his second touchdown pass of the game to Karter Hawthorne, this time from 9 yards out. A successful PAT kick brought Winneconne within two points at 20-22. The Foxes’ defense held firm, setting the stage for the final, decisive drive. At 1:20 in the fourth, Mason Mathe delivered the championship-winning play with an 8-yard touchdown run. Hunter Samolinski’s successful two-point conversion rush provided the final margin, making it 28-22.
